Content Strategist.

We are looking for a content strategist who is as comfortable writing digital content as they are developing the strategy behind it.

As a content strategist working with mostly healthcare clients, you will serve as an advocate for users by developing digital communications that help improve people’s lives. You’ll create meaningful digital content that is easy to find and understand, answers users’ questions and helps users make the best healthcare decisions for them and their loved ones.

What you’ll do

  • Research and write clear, impactful content that aligns with clients’ goals and brand standards, while focusing on users’ needs and behaviors.
  • Develop content with an expertise in SEO and other web writing best practices to ensure content is useful, relevant and findable.
  • Guide and participate in discovery sessions to understand clients’ needs and goals.
  • Help plan user research and usability testing — and then synthesize the results to help guide overall strategy.
  • Create user content models, journey maps, sitemaps and other tools to help clients conceptualize and meet their goals and their users’ needs.
  • Conduct content audits and content-focused usability audits.
  • Educate, advise and train clients on best practices in web writing, on-page SEO and content design.
  • Collaborate with UX and visual designers, digital strategists, developers, and project managers to ensure projects run smoothly.

What you’ll need to be successful in this role

Content development

  • Exceptional writing and editing skills: You know how to adopt style, tone and voice of your clients according to their brand and goals. You’re also skilled in adjusting copy for distinct audiences, whether it’s geared to patients, providers or other users.
  • Ability to translate complex information into plain language: You understand that the words a stakeholder uses to describe a process are often not the same ones a consumer uses to search for that information. You are comfortable translating jargon into plain language.
  • Fluency in content best practices: You have a sophisticated understanding of modern web writing, on-page SEO and content design techniques, and you feel comfortable sharing your expertise with clients and colleagues. You know how to structure content so that it can be easily consumed and understood.
  • Solid understanding of keyword research for SEO and beyond: You understand that keyword research should inform not only SEO but also content and user experience strategy.

Content and digital strategy

  • Understanding of information architecture: You are comfortable developing information architecture recommendations for websites, sections of sites and individual pages — and you can create content models, sitemaps and other tools to document your recommendations.
  • Ability to use data: You know what data you need to make content strategy decisions and how to analyze that data to inform and validate your decisions.

Client management

  • Comfort balancing clients’ priorities and users’ needs: You understand how to prioritize the interests and goals of a wide variety of stakeholders and users.
  • Exceptional time management skills: You’re an excellent multitasker, comfortable working on multiple projects with different clients in parallel.
  • Adaptability and flexibility: You’re comfortable working with stakeholders at all levels of an organization, leading presentations and meeting tight deadlines. You are a problem-solver who is comfortable with ambiguity and thrives on finding strategic solutions. You’re able to quickly adapt to changes and scale up or down depending on clients’ needs and changes to budgets or scope.
